Objective:To analyze causes of fault of ion source of the medical cyclotron to deal with fault diagnosis. Methods:The fault reasons were judged by using the software of MSS maintenance. Then the vacuum cavity was opened to install ion source at the correct position by using the special tools. Finally, the ion source system and RF system were debugged with the software of MSS. Results:Observation of the parameters of the RF system and ion source system showed that the system was stable when the cyclotron worked in 25 μA.
